How to replace the rear brake pads on the Yamaha YZF R3

In this video we will see how to remove and replace the rear brake pads on a Yamaha YZF R3 motorcycle, in simple steps. First of all, let's unscrew the fixing screws of the rear brake caliper screws, using a Phillips wrench or a socket wrench; then we go to remove the cotter pin of the pads pin, extracting the latter, as shown in the video. At this point we remove the old pads and replace them with the new ones, of the right type; let's clean up the internal area of the caliper before reassembling everything, applying the reverse procedure!

How to replace the rear brake pads of Benelli TRK 502?

In order to replace the rear brake pads of the Benelli TRK 502 it is necessary to loosen the bolts that fix the caliper, so that it can be detached from the relative disc of the rear wheel. Once the caliper has been removed, it will be possible to go and extract the old pads from the inside of the caliper so that the new spare parts can be inserted. Once the new pads have been inserted inside the caliper, it will be necessary to position the latter on its disc, fixing it with the bolts that were previously removed.
